Marble floor regrouting services involve removing the old, deteriorated grout between marble tiles and replacing it with fresh, durable material. This process helps restore the appearance of the marble surface, making it look cleaner and more polished. Regrouting not only enhances the visual appeal but also helps prevent water from seeping behind the tiles, which can cause damage over time. Skilled service providers use specialized tools and techniques to carefully remove the existing grout without damaging the marble, ensuring a seamless and long-lasting finish.

Many common problems can be addressed through marble floor regrouting. Over time, grout can crack, crumble, or stain due to regular wear, moisture exposure, or cleaning products. These issues can lead to unsightly gaps, loose tiles, or mold and mildew growth in the joints. Regrouting helps seal these gaps, preventing moisture infiltration and reducing the risk of further deterioration. It is a practical solution for homeowners noticing grout discoloration, crumbling grout lines, or tiles that feel loose or uneven underfoot.

The overview below groups typical Marble Floor Regrouting proj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Columbus, OH.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or regrouting of small marble floor sections range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the size and condition of the area.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this scale.

Mid-Size Projects - Regrouting larger sections or multiple rooms usually costs between $600 and $1,500. Local contractors often see many jobs in this range, which balances complexity and size. Larger or more intricate projects may cost more.

Extensive Renovations - Full regrouting of large, multi-room marble floors can range from $1,500 to $3,500. These projects are common for homeowners upgrading multiple areas, but they are less frequent than smaller jobs.

Full Floor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of marble flooring can exceed $5,000, depending on the size and material. Such extensive work is less common and typically reserved for significant renovation projects or damaged floors requiring total overhaul.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is marble floor regrouting? Marble floor regrouting involves removing old, damaged grout between tiles and applying fresh grout to improve appearance and prevent damage.

How can regrouting enhance the appearance of marble floors? Regrouting can make marble floors look cleaner, brighter, and more uniform by replacing discolored or cracked grout lines.

Are there specific considerations for regrouting marble floors? Yes, it’s important to use suitable grout and techniques that protect the marble surface from staining or damage during the process.

What signs indicate that marble floor regrouting may be needed? Visible cracks, gaps, or discoloration in grout lines suggest that regrouting could improve the floor’s appearance and integrity.

How do local contractors handle marble floor regrouting projects? Experienced service providers assess the condition of the grout and marble, then perform careful removal and application of new grout to ensure a durable finish.
